What is Whirlpool File Checker?
Whirlpool File Checker is a free, open-source software utility that computes and matches cryptographic hash digests for files. It can be used to check the integrity and authenticity of files by comparing their hashes to known good values.
The program uses the Whirlpool cryptographic hash function to generate a 128-bit checksum for files. This produces a unique fingerprint that changes if the file is modified. By comparing hashes, the software can reliably detect unauthorized changes or corruption.
Some key features and uses of Whirlpool File Checker include:
Verifying downloads to ensure they match the original file and have not been tampered with
Checking for corruption of files stored long-term
Comparing files for changes by matching hashes
Providing proof of ownership by publishing hashes
The software runs on Windows and Linux systems. It has a simple graphical interface for selecting files and comparing their Whirlpool hashes. The checksums can also be generated and matched from the command line.
Overall, Whirlpool File Checker provides a handy way to integrity check files using strong cryptography. Its open-source codebase allows security auditing and customization as needed.
